Description

AD7356YRUZ Dual 12-Bit, 5 MSPS, SAR ADC from Analog Devices Inc.

The AD7356YRUZ is a high-performance, dual 12-bit, 5 MSPS analog-to-digital converter (ADC) from Analog Devices Inc., designed to provide precision and speed for a wide range of data acquisition applications. This ADC features two independent input channels with a sampling rate of up to 5 megasamples per second (MSPS), allowing for simultaneous sampling and conversion of two analog signals.

Each channel of the AD7356YRUZ operates on a separate analog input, and the device supports a true differential input range of ±VREF, where VREF can vary between 2.5 V to 5.1 V. This flexibility in reference voltage enables users to optimize the ADC for various signal amplitudes, enhancing the dynamic range and sensitivity of the system.

The device is housed in a compact 16-lead TSSOP (thin shrink small outline package), identified by the package code YRUZ, making it suitable for space-constrained applications. The AD7356YRUZ operates over an extended temperature range of -40°C to +125°C, ensuring reliable performance in harsh environments and across a broad spectrum of industrial applications.

Key features of the AD7356YRUZ include:

  • Two independent ADC channels for simultaneous sampling
  • 12-bit resolution with no missing codes
  • High-speed throughput rate of 5 MSPS
  • True differential inputs with a ±VREF input range
  • Flexible reference voltage (2.5 V to 5.1 V)
  • Low power consumption with a typical operating current of 16 mA
  • Serial interface compatible with SPI, QSPI™, MICROWIRE™, and DSP interface standards
  • Power-down mode for energy conservation
  • 16-lead TSSOP package for a compact footprint
  • Extended operating temperature range of -40°C to +125°C
